PAEC Foundation Housing Project is an LDA-approved residential scheme developed by PAEC Foundation for the benefit of current and retired PAEC employees and their families. It is strategically located on Canal Bank Road in Lahore, offering direct connectivity to Shahpur Chowk, Ring Road, and Multan Road. The project spans approximately 1,562 kanals with 1,448 plots organized into Blocks A, B, C, and D, featuring planned internal roads, gated security, and modern amenities. Its prime location and affordable options make it attractive for both end-users and investors.

The PAEC Foundation Housing Project in Lahore — officially located in the PAEC Society area of Chattar and now mapped as Block D — shows no evidence of new construction, infrastructure rollout, or possession handover as of mid-2026. Community activity is concentrated on the secondary market for allocation files, with multiple verified forum posts from January, April, and May 2026 confirming ongoing buying and selling of files for Phase II plots (e.g., 7 Marla, 12 Marla). This confirms the scheme remains in the pre-possession, file-distribution stage.
Yandex Maps officially lists the development as Atomic Energy Society, housing complex, located in Province of Punjab, Lahore, PAEC Foundation Housing Project, Block D. This geospatial verification corroborates community references to the project’s location in Chattar and provides authoritative confirmation of its current designation, though no operational details (e.g., office hours, contact info) are available.
